📌 I. Product Definition & Classification: What is "Vinyl Elastomer Resin"?

"Corrosion Resistant Vinyl Elastomer Resin" typically refers to a polymer material based on vinyl monomers (such as ethylene, vinyl chloride, or other vinyl derivatives) that possesses elastic properties (elastomer) and is supplied in its primary form (resin/pellets/powder).

In international trade, classification depends heavily on: 1. Base Monomer: Is it Ethylene-based (Vinyl polymer), Vinyl Chloride-based, or another halogenated olefin? 2. State: Is it in primary form (resin) or processed? 3. Properties: Does it behave as an elastomer (rubber-like elasticity)?

⚠️ Key Classification Trap:
- If the material is an Ethylene Polymer (including copolymers) in primary form → Look at Chapter 3901.
- If the material is a Vinyl Chloride or Halogenated Olefin in primary form → Look at Chapter 3904.
- "Elastomer" implies cross-linking potential or specific mechanical properties, but if it is sold as a raw "Resin," it is often classified under the base polymer heading unless it is specifically prepared for rubber use.

✅ 3. Special Handling for "Elastomer"

  • Elastomers vs. Plastics: If the resin is uncross-linked and in primary form (pellets/powder), it is classified as a Plastic/Polymer (Chapter 39).
  • If Cross-linked: If it is pre-cross-linked rubber, it may fall under Chapter 40 (Rubber). However, "Resin" strongly implies Chapter 39.
  • Recommendation: Provide a technical statement confirming the material is in primary form (not vulcanized/rubberized yet).

关于 HS 编码归类

协调制度(HS)是由世界海关组织(WCO)制定的国际贸易商品分类标准。全球 200 多个国家采用 HS 系统作为海关关税、贸易统计和进出口监管的基础。

每个 HS 编码遵循以下层级结构:

  • 章(2 位)——商品大类(例如:第 84 章:机器和机械设备)
  • 品目(4 位)——章内的更具体分类
  • 子目(6 位)——国际通用细分,所有 WCO 成员国统一使用
  • 本国细分(8-10 位)——各国自行扩展的细分编码,如美国 HTSUS 10 位编码

正确的 HS 编码归类对于顺利通关、准确缴纳关税和遵守贸易法规至关重要。错误归类可能导致海关延误、多缴关税或罚款。
